Mikhala F.

I've walked by so many times, and finally had a reason to go when a friend of a friend was singing on Tuesday night(s). This place is so cute and cozy and quaint--you walk in an automatically feel cozy, welcomed, and part of a charming group of chill weekday live music-listeners. The place is small but comfortable with couches, good chairs, and string lights. There was just one guy serving the place, and it honestly made it feel so welcoming and neighborhood-y. He was very efficient and kind, and knew a lot about the wine offerings. The reason this place isn't a 5 for me is because it's a bit out of my price range to visit on a regular basis. It's good wine, yes, and of course they have to mark it up to be able to stay up and running. But at average $13 a glass or $55 a bottle, it's for a little bit older crowd than us early 20s cheap girls. However, the waiter was very kind to tell us about the off-menu specials they do--when they rotate the menu, the ones that go off the menu are offered at $40 a bottle. We split between 5 girls and each paid $8, which is what you'd pay at any other place. PLUS it was really good vino. The decor is cozy, like a coffee shop but for fall and winter weeknights when you need a glass of wine. They have tons of books around about anything from astronomy to happiness to artifacts from India. They also have a bunch of records and even Cards Against Humanity. Troubadour has live music every single night, which ROCKS. I highly recommend Lora who sings on Tuesday nights. The group that sings before her are a blast too. Good for coming to unwind and relax!
